This particular month, I'm doing Vancouver, British Columbia, Canada. For those who don't know, it's a very nice cosmopolitan city, crowded, but nice. My wife is originally from this area, so I have lots of in-laws (parents and siblings) to visit when I come here.

 

I liked the area so much that we decided to buy a piece of land to build on when we retire (20 years from now). But not out in Vancouver (waaay too expensive) but in a place called Point Roberts, Washington state, USA.

 

http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Point_Roberts,_Washington

 

What's nice about the place is that it's only about 5 miles square...literally any place there is accessible from any other place with a 30 minute walk at most. And no more than 4500 people at most...usually only about 1500 people.
